  From  Webster's  Revised  Unabridged  Dictionary  (1913)  [web1913]: 
 
  Refine  \Re*fine"\  (r?*f?n"),  v.  t.  [imp.  &  p.  p.  {Refined} 
  (-find");  p.  pr  &  vb  n.  {Refining}.]  [Pref.  re-  +  fine  to 
  make  fine:  cf  F.  raffiner.] 
  1.  To  reduce  to  a  fine,  unmixed,  or  pure  state;  to  free  from 
  impurities;  to  free  from  dross  or  alloy;  to  separate  from 
  extraneous  matter;  to  purify;  to  defecate;  as  to  refine 
  gold  or  silver;  to  refine  iron;  to  refine  wine  or  sugar. 
 
  I  will  bring  the  third  part  through  the  fire,  and 
  will  refine  them  as  silver  is  refined.  --Zech.  xiii. 
  9. 
 
  2.  To  purify  from  what  is  gross,  coarse,  vulgar,  inelegant, 
  low  and  the  like  to  make  elegant  or  exellent;  to  polish; 
  as  to  refine  the  manners,  the  language,  the  style,  the 
  taste,  the  intellect,  or  the  moral  feelings. 
 
  Love  refines  The  thoughts,  and  heart  enlarges. 
  --Milton. 
 
  Syn:  To  purify;  clarify;  polish;  ennoble. 
 
  From  WordNet  r  1.6  [wn]: 
 
  refining 
  n  :  the  process  of  removing  impurities  from  oil  or  metals  or 
  sugar  [syn:  {refinement}]
